    For me, LD displayed the strength and heart of a real champion. Written off by many after his capitulation to LCW, and even worse after losing the 1st game today, he roared back in style to power CHN ahead.

    Big props to BCL who held his nerve and then dispatched of LHI to give CHN that crucial mental edge.

    And my fave player today, the big boy Xie, who rose to the challenge and eventually broke down the stubborn Koreans.

    MIGHTY MIGHTY CHINA

    I do agree that he can post threat, but the gold is too far from his reach. To all honesty, I wouldn't think he lost to BCL because of stamina. Even in his prime, he seldom won BCL, and he lost consecutively the recent five matches before this match. He seldom beat Chen Hong either in his prime.

    However, he is impressive to me as he showed some nonnegligible progress after he came back to the stage.
